Jerai Fitness Limited (“Jerai Fitness”) Launches ‘Last One Standing’ Powered by Reebok – India’s Ultimate Test of Strength, Endurance and Mental Grit
Mumbai : Jerai Fitness Limited, a pioneer in automated manufacturing of fitness equipment in India, has announced the launch of Last One Standing, a first-of-its-kind national strength and endurance championship, with Reebok as its merchandise & fitness accessories partner. More than just a fitness competition, the event is envisioned as a large-scale movement that brings together fitness enthusiasts, athletes, gym-goers, and everyday challengers from across the country onto one common platform.
Registrations for the one-day championship will open today, with the debut edition scheduled to take place in Mumbai on December 13, 2026. For its first edition, participation will be limited to the first 500 entries. To register for the event, participants can visit www.lastonestanding.in
At a time when inactive lifestyles are becoming increasingly common, Last One Standing aims to inspire people to reconnect with their physical strength, endurance, discipline, and resilience. Built around the belief that fitness is about more than appearances, the championship challenges participants to discover how far their body and mind can truly go.
Unlike traditional competitions that focus on a single discipline, Last One Standing combines multiple fitness challenges into one intense test of overall performance. Participants will compete across six different events including Squats, Bench Press, Deadlift, Pull-Ups, Giant Bat Run, and Air bike (Cycling). Each event is designed to test a different aspect of fitness from raw strength and endurance to agility, balance, and mental toughness.
The championship also stands out for its inclusive structure. The competition is open to both men and women above the age of 18, with categories divided by age and weight groups. The male division will feature Under age 30 and Above 30 categories, while the female division will include Under age 25 and Above 25 categories.
Participants will first compete in group rounds, earning points across all six events. The athlete with the highest cumulative points in each category will earn the prestigious title of Last One Standing.
Every event winner will receive a cash prize, while the ultimate category winners will be awarded bumper prizes and special recognition. In total, the championship will crown four overall winners along with additional category winners across the six individual events.
To ensure fairness, safety, and transparency, all performances will be monitored and judged by certified referees.
